Corn Chips

  • 3 cups corn flour
  • 1 tsp. sea or kosher salt
  • 1/2 tsp. cumin
  • 11/2 cups water
  • corn for frying

In large bowl, whisk  together flour, salt, and cumin. Gently, but quickly, mix in water. Divide dough into 16 balls. Roll each ball between waxed paper into 5" circles. Cut each circle into 8 pie-shaped wedges.
In large frying pan, heat 1 inch of oil to 375 degrees (F) and fry chips, several at a time, ubtil browned. Drain on paper towels and salt to taste while still warm.

*Note- To make spelt chips, simply substitute spelt flour for corn flour, for a surprisingly nutty taste.

Serving: 
makes 10 dozen chips
